Analysis
In 2023, human development index groups in Equatorial Guinea stood at 0.674.
That represents a change of down 0.4% on the previous year and up 4.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, human development index groups in Equatorial Guinea peaked at 0.677 in 2022 and was at its lowest, 0.508, in 2000.
Equatorial Guinea ranks 133rd of 192 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 24 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 0.5646 | 0.508 | 0.615 | 10 |
| 2010s | 0.6473 | 0.612 | 0.667 | 10 |
| 2020s | 0.6725 | 0.668 | 0.677 | 4 |

About this data
The Human Development Index (HDI) is a summary measure of key dimensions of human development: a long and healthy life, a good education, and a decent standard of living. Higher values indicate higher human development.
